We are looking for a senior engineering leader to manage and grow our Site Reliability Engineering team, with a focus on ML Operations. This team owns the reliability, performance, and scalability of the Ad Serving infrastructure that serves as the critical front door of Apple Ads - operating at one of the largest scales in the industry.

This is a high-impact leadership role where you will shape the future of how we build, run, and evolve our ML Platforms and Services globally. You will bring deep technical expertise while staying anchored to business and product goals, and you will cultivate a team culture defined by operational excellence, innovation, and continuous improvement.

Responsibilities:

Lead and scale SRE teams responsible for the reliability, performance, and availability of ML Platforms and Services

Grow and develop your engineers through mentorship, clear goal-setting, and meaningful career development

Define a compelling team vision and drive execution toward high-quality, measurable outcomes

Champion reliability engineering best practices including SLOs/SLAs, error budgets, observability, incident management, and fault analysis

Foster a culture of engineering excellence -- encouraging innovation, knowledge sharing, and continuous improvement

Partner with staff engineers and technical leadership on architecture decisions, platform strategy, and long-term roadmap

Collaborate cross-functionally with Product, ML Platform, Ads Serving, and Data Science teams to deliver complex, high-impact initiatives

Preferred Qualifications

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science or a related field

Experience managing and optimizing GPU-based clusters in production environments

Experience building and operating large-scale ML systems or ML infrastructure at scale

Hands-on experience managing cloud infrastructure, particularly AWS

Familiarity with the digital advertising ecosystem and its technical demands

Demonstrated ability to influence and partner across Product, Data Science, and Platform Engineering organizations

Minimum Qualifications

10+ years of experience with large-scale distributed systems

5+ years of experience in an engineering leadership role, ideally managing SRE or Production Engineering teams

Proven track record of building and leading high-performing engineering teams

Strong grasp of core operating system principles, networking fundamentals, and systems management

Deep understanding of SRE principles: monitoring, alerting, error budgets, fault analysis, capacity planning, and incident response

Excellent problem-solving, communication, and decision-making skills

Pay & Benefits

At Apple, base pay is one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. This provides the opportunity to progress as you grow and develop within a role. The base pay range for this role is between $228,100 and $342,800, and your base pay will depend on your skills, qualifications, experience, and location.

Apple employees also have the opportunity to become an Apple shareholder through participation in Apple's discretionary employee stock programs. Apple employees are eligible for discretionary restricted stock unit awards, and can purchase Apple stock at a discount if voluntarily participating in Apple's Employee Stock Purchase Plan. You'll also receive benefits including: Comprehensive medical and dental coverage, retirement benefits, a range of discounted products and free services, and for formal education related to advancing your career at Apple, reimbursement for certain educational expenses - including tuition. Additionally, this role might be eligible for discretionary bonuses or commission payments as well as relocation. Learn more about Apple Benefits

Note: Apple benefit, compensation and employee stock programs are subject to eligibility requirements and other terms of the applicable plan or program.
